Brazil Film Series
Moro no Brasil
Mika Kaurismäki, 2002

This documentary mines Brazil's diverse cultures and unearths many
musical gems. It takes us through some of Sambs’s unsung origins,
tracing it back to the Indian and African roots that are so predominant
in the country's Northeast. Moro no Brasil then takes us through Forrò,
Frevo, Samba, rap and funk, through the eyes of the real Brazilian
people who play the music and enjoy it on their daily lives.
